About Two-Shaku Sleeve Kimonos

Two-shaku sleeve kimonos, commonly worn at graduation ceremonies,

are kimonos tailored with sleeves measuring two shaku—approximately 76 cm

(using the whale-bone ruler commonly used in the kimono industry, where one shaku = 37.8 cm).

Originally, graduates attended ceremonies in hakama attire,

wearing a furisode kimono with hakama.

However, the kimono style was simplified to the two-shaku sleeve kimono (small furisode kimono)

and is now used for graduation ceremonies.
